Raft of rules for shopping centres planning to open

MANY shopping centres will be able to open for the first time since March as some parts of Spain move into Phase 2 next week (25 May). However, they will be a subject to a number of regulations, and many may decide to stay closed until restrictions looser further. Children’s areas will need to be closed, partitions will need to be installed at information and customer service desks, social distancing (including car parks) will need to be followed and numbers of customers will have to be accurately measured.

Phase Two De Escalation 26 May

Cinemas, theatres, auditoriums and other similar establishments for cultural performances may re-open, at a third of their capacity, also allowed are wedding celebrations or other social religious ceremonies, friends and family in groups up to 15 people, retail and service provision, shopping centres and shopping parks can reopen to the public. Bar and restaurant activities, the reopening to the public of these establishments for consumption on the premises, except for nightclub bars and nightlife bars, as long as they do not exceed forty per cent of their capacity and the public areas of the hotels and tourist accommodation may be reopened to the public, provided that they do not exceed a third of their capacity.
